Proof like was a specific, higher quality finish used up to and including 1967. After that it was replaced by BU/NBU/MSxx NC which was then phased out as of 2011. PL, BU and UNC are frequently mis-attributed by sellers and best just to ignore all such claims unless you know the seller knows what they're talking about or the coin is recognizably as claimed. The specific coin referenced by the OP was only issued as Circulation finish.
